Here is a guide to making your own quick and easy doormat from coconut rope with a few inexpensive materials. This is a great hour or two-weekend project, perfect for a rainy day. Take your time with the gluing process. You will have a sturdy rug placed in a busy corridor or entrance.
MATERIALS:
Coconut coir rope. The amount needed depends on the size of the rug you want to make.
Inexpensive floor carpet.
Fast-drying construction adhesive. It is suitable for outdoor applications.
mounting gun
Cutter with a sharp blade
DIRECTIONS:
Cut all pieces of rope to size. Measure them to the length of the rug (cut the carpet to size if it's too big), then add an extra 2-3 inches at each end for the fringe.
Start applying the glue in rows and immediately lay the rope direct on the carpet. Press the pieces as tight as possible. If you're using glue that doesn't dry quickly, your ropes may move from where you put them, so put heavy books on top of these rows for a few hours.
Once your carpet is completely covered with a cord, grab some extra ropes and unwind the spools so that the fine threads work through the ends and keep the fringe untangling.
Weave the threads through and around each cord at the ends.
Unroll and fluff each end. It will be messy, but worth it!
